Who is Grant Shapps?

Grant Shapps is a British politician who currently serves as the Secretary of State for Transport. He has been a Member of Parliament for the Conservative Party since 2005, representing Welwyn Hatfield. Shapps has held various ministerial positions in the UK government, including Minister of State for International Development and Minister of State for Housing. Known for his work on infrastructure and transportation issues, Shapps has been involved in numerous initiatives to improve connectivity and reduce congestion on UK roads.

Controversies and Criticisms

Despite his accomplishments, Grant Shapps has faced criticism and controversy during his political career. He has been accused of misleading the public and faced calls for resignation over various scandals. One of the most notable incidents was the revelation that Shapps had used a pseudonym to edit his own Wikipedia page and those of political rivals. This led to questions about his credibility and transparency as a public official. Despite these setbacks, Shapps continues to serve in government and remains a key figure in shaping transport policy in the UK.
